The only unique thing you have is that users are able to "animate photos online". But why would I want to do that? Can I make the game online too? If I need to upload my photos, animate them, and then download them again to use them in my game, I might just as well use an offline tool.
From site: "We are the only ones who can convert a photo into vector at photographic quality."
This is not true, and your tool doesn't even do a good job.
That might be true, but you are clearly with the company responsible for marketing the tool, which is pretty much the same thing. Once again you are being deceptive.BTW--I didn't make,nor help make, the tool.